Impact of 36 h of total sleep deprivation on resting-state dynamic functional connectivity
•SD altered dynamics in resting-state FC with specific regions.•SD significantly influenced dwell time and transition between FC states.•RW-dominant or SD-dominant FC states can be identified.•Sleep states are effectively classified with FC states’ temporal features.
